一、ajax的五種狀態(readyState ) 0 - (未初始化)還沒有調用send()方法 1 - (載入)已調用send()方法,正在發送請求 2 - (載入完成)send()方法執行完成,已經接收到全部響應內容 3 - (交互)正在解析響應內容 4 - (完成)響應內容解析 ...
原生Ajax: Ajax基礎: ajax:無刷新數據讀取,讀取服務器上的信息 HTTP請求方法: GET:用於獲取數據,如瀏覽帖子 POST:用於上傳數據,如用戶注冊 GET與POST的區別: GET: 通過網址傳遞 放入url中 ,會將傳遞的數據放到網址上面, 名字 值 amp 名字 值 get方式容量小 安全性低 有緩存 POST: 不通過網址傳遞 post容量較大,一般可達 G 安全性相對較 ...
2016-12-30 00:16 0 8733 推薦指數:
一、ajax的五種狀態(readyState ) 0 - (未初始化)還沒有調用send()方法 1 - (載入)已調用send()方法,正在發送請求 2 - (載入完成)send()方法執行完成,已經接收到全部響應內容 3 - (交互)正在解析響應內容 4 - (完成)響應內容解析 ...
問題的產生: 現如今Ajax在Web項目中應用廣泛,幾乎可以說無處不在。 有時會碰到這樣個問題:當Ajax請求遇到Session超時,應該怎么辦? 顯而易見,傳統的頁面跳轉在此已經不適用,因為Ajax請求是XMLHTTPRequest對象發起的而不是瀏覽器,在驗證失敗后的頁面 ...
傳統方法的缺點: 傳統的web交互是用戶觸發一個http請求服務器,然后服務器收到之后,在做出響應到用戶,並且返回一個新的頁面,,每當服務器處理客戶端提交的請求時,客戶都只能空閑等待,並且哪怕只 ...
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>Example ...
什么是ajax 所有現代瀏覽器均支持 XMLHttpRequest 對象(IE5 和 IE6 使用 ActiveXObject)。 XMLHttpRequest 用於在后台與服務器交換數據。這意味着可以在不重新加載整個網頁的情況下,對網頁的某部分進行更新。 簡單實例 ...
1,get方式的AJAX 2,post方式AJAX 3,封裝了get和post的AJAX ...
傳統方法的缺點: 傳統的web交互是用戶觸發一個http請求服務器,然后服務器收到之后,在做出響應到用戶,並且返回一個新的頁面,,每當服務器處理客戶端提交的請求時,客戶都只能空閑等待,並且哪怕只 ...
一般來說,大家可能都會習慣用JQuery提供的Ajax方法,但是用原生的js怎么去實現Ajax方法呢? JQuery提供的Ajax方法: 原生js實現Ajax方法: 注釋: 1. open(method, url, async) 方法需要三個參數 ...